Abstract
The perivascular epithelioid cell (PEC) has been proposed to be the proliferating cell type in a group of tumors known as PEComas. The histogenesis of PEComas is one of the most mysterious aspects of pathology. Hypothesis on its precursor are many, including a cell from blood vessel walls or the myoblast. In the current report, we review many morphologic, clinical, ultrastructural, molecular and genetic aspects that support the hypothesis of an origin of PEComas from the neural crest.Entities:
